public interface IExplosion
| Modifier and Type | Method and Description |
|---|---|
void |
clearAffectedBlockPositions() |
void |
doExplosionA() |
void |
doExplosionB(boolean spawnParticles) |
java.util.List<IBlockPos> |
getAffectedBlockPositions() |
IEntityLivingBase |
getExplosivePlacedBy() |
java.lang.Object |
getInternal() |
java.util.Map<IPlayer,IVector3d> |
getPlayerKnockbackMap() |
Position3f |
getPosition() |
IWorld |
getWorld() |
boolean |
onExplosionStart(IWorld world) |
void |
setAffectedBlockPositions(java.util.List<IBlockPos> affectedBlockPositions) |
IWorld getWorld()
IEntityLivingBase getExplosivePlacedBy()
Position3f getPosition()
java.util.List<IBlockPos> getAffectedBlockPositions()
void setAffectedBlockPositions(java.util.List<IBlockPos> affectedBlockPositions)
void clearAffectedBlockPositions()
boolean onExplosionStart(IWorld world)
void doExplosionA()
void doExplosionB(boolean spawnParticles)
java.lang.Object getInternal()